Modern JavaScript Features
Modern ECMAScript (ES6+) introduces features that improve productivity and simplify code development.
Important features include:
- Arrow functions
- Template literals
- Destructuring
- Classes
- Modules
- Spread and Rest operators
These features make JavaScript code easier to read, maintain, and scale while supporting modern development practices.
Working with the Document Object Model (DOM)
The Document Object Model (DOM) enables JavaScript to interact with HTML elements dynamically.
Developers use the DOM to:
- Select page elements
- Modify content
- Update styles
- Handle user interactions
- Create dynamic elements
- Remove existing elements
DOM manipulation allows developers to build responsive and engaging user experiences.
Asynchronous Programming
Modern web applications often retrieve information from servers without interrupting users.
JavaScript supports asynchronous programming using:
- Callback functions
- Promises
- Async/Await
- Fetch API
- Event Loop
- Error handling
Efficient asynchronous programming ensures applications remain responsive during background operations.
Lightning Web Components
Lightning Web Components (LWC) provide Salesforce's modern framework for building user interfaces.
Developers use JavaScript to:
- Build reusable components
- Manage component state
- Handle events
- Retrieve Salesforce data
- Validate user input
- Communicate between components
LWCs deliver faster performance while following modern web standards.

Debugging and Security
Developers must ensure applications remain reliable and secure.
Common debugging tools include:
- Browser Developer Tools
- Console logging
- Breakpoints
- Performance monitoring
Security best practices include:
- Input validation
- XSS prevention
- Secure authentication
- Content Security Policy (CSP)
- Secure API communication
- Data protection
Secure development helps protect organizations from security vulnerabilities.
